What are the three states of matter?
Back
Solid, Liquid, Gas.

What is a solid?
Back
A state of matter where particles are closely packed together and have a definite shape and volume.

What is a liquid?
Back
A state of matter that has a definite volume but takes the shape of its container.

What is a gas?
Back
A state of matter that has no definite shape or volume and expands to fill its container.

How do particles behave in a solid?
Back
Particles in a solid vibrate in place but do not move freely.

How do particles behave in a liquid?
Back
Particles in a liquid are close together but can move past one another, allowing liquids to flow.

How do particles behave in a gas?
Back
Particles in a gas are far apart and move freely, filling the entire space available.
